________________ Ego and attachment are capable to inflict one with infinite transmigrations. So try for remedies to save you from them. One has no enemy in the world except one's own anger, pride, attachment and greed. All Jains (followers of universal truth) should be careful to see that dharma shall not get tarnished due to their behaviour and dealings within family, in business, in shops, in office, etc. and with the entire society; their behaviour and dealings should be good, ethical and ideal. Each and every kashaya (anger, pride, deceit and greed) is capable to inflict us with infinite transmigrations. These kashayas are present in us. What will be our plight? So everyone should quickly resolve to exterminate all the kashayas and should start perseverance for the same. Keep awareness-wakefulness every moment or check the state of your mind every hour, check its propensity and make necessary corrections. The one and only aim should be of selfrealization, make that aspiration strong. Criticise only oneself means criticise only one's own mistakes, faults and vices.
